H2: HBO actress Marisa Abela announces remission

Marisa Abela, the 29-year-old British actress known for her role as Yasmin Kara-Hanani on HBO’s Industry, told The Sunday Times she is now in remission from thyroid cancer. In the interview published Jan. 3, Abela said, “I’m all in the clear now, thank God,” while stressing that her recovery includes lifelong medical care.

H3: Diagnosis, surgery and ongoing treatment

Abela was first diagnosed at 23 after a doctor noticed a lump on her neck and she reported unusual fatigue. She underwent an eight-hour operation to remove the tumor, followed by radioactive iodine treatment. The procedures eliminated her thyroid function; Abela told the Times she doesn’t have a working thyroid and must take daily hormone-replacement medication.

“I’m never going to miss those appointments,” she said, explaining that the medication effectively replaces the gland and helps regulate hormones. She emphasized the importance of regular check-ups to keep hormone levels stable, particularly for women.

H3: Personal impact and career worries

After surgery, Abela described a difficult recovery and a large scar on her neck. She said seeing herself in the mirror post-operation made her fear the end of her acting career. “When I first went to the bathroom after surgery and I saw myself in the mirror, I thought, ‘That’s it, my career is over,’” she told The Times.

Abela added that the diagnosis changed her relationship with her body. She said the experience left her with a sense of distrust towards her body because the tumor lived inside her for years without her realizing it. Still, she said the episode gave her perspective on what matters most.

H2: Back to Industry — Season 4 premiere

Abela returns to screens in Industry Season 4, which is scheduled to premiere on HBO on Jan. 11. The high-stakes drama follows young graduates competing for permanent roles at the fictional London investment bank Pierpoint & Co. Abela’s character, Yasmin, has been central to the series’ intense storylines and power struggles.
